NASA and NOAA, The sun has reached its maximum phase in its 11-year cycle. announced.

The solar cycle is a natural process involving fluctuations in the sun’s magnetic activity, peaking every eleven years. During this period, the Sun’s magnetic poles change position and the Sun goes from a calm state to a more active and stormy phase. When the sun reaches its maximum phase, this is a period when sunspots and explosions increase, and this increase creates observable effects on our Earth.

What happens when the sun reaches its maximum phase?

Sunspots are known as cold areas on the surface of the Sun where magnetic fields are concentrated. These places, The occurrence of solar flares and coronal mass ejections (CME) can cause.

Such events; It can have adverse effects on the Earth’s power grids, GPS systems and communications networks. In particular, the major solar flares that occurred in May 2024 revealed the strongest geomagnetic storm on Earth in the past two decades and extraordinary aurora images.

Jamie Favors of NASA stated that this period offers the opportunity to better understand the sun, but that it can also have effects on Earth. NOAA official Elsayed Talaat stated that the Sun’s current activities have not yet been fully determined, but that this process could take a few more years. As the sun’s activity decreases, it will become clearer when this maximum phase will end.
